RESPONSE

Dear Rob

All excellent questions, thank you.

We take on Private Criminal Prosecutions where 15 or more of our members have been affected by the same crime. Naturally, this provides affected members to seek out and engage with other victims and to encourage them to join. There are exceptions though, here is an example of a huge case we took on despite having just six affected members https://www.property118.com/landlord-education/90316/

We will always seek to campaign on matters affecting landlords Nationally. If such matters require additional funding, e.g for a Judicial review, we will support fundraising campaigns, e.g. #TenantTax – please see this update https://www.property118.com/property118-action-group-latest-campaign-updates/90346/

We will support regional campaigns by publicising them, especially where we have strategic alliances in place with organisations such as your own.

Legal action such as litigation is expensive and highly risky. This is why we appointed Mark Smith from Cotswold Barristers as our Hon. Legal Counsel. Where 15 or more members are affected by a particular issue we will, as an absolute minimum, fund the cost of obtaining Counsels professional opinion. Wherever possible we will look for a no risk, no-win-no-fee opportunity. Here’s an example https://www.property118.com/will-skipton-building-society-settle-out-of-court/90174/

Based on the above, Property118 doesn’t to make any difficult decisions or to prioritise cases. Our criteria takes care of this and any litigation is driven by external commercial influences such as no-win no-fee litigation insurance underwriters who price based on risk based probabilities.
